【关于annoyed的词组搭配】在英语学习过程中,掌握动词与形容词的常见搭配是非常重要的。其中,“annoyed”是一个非常常见的形容词,用来表达“感到恼火”或“不耐烦”的情绪。了解与“annoyed”相关的常用词组搭配,不仅有助于提升语言表达的准确性,还能让写作和口语更加地道。
以下是一些与“annoyed”搭配使用频率较高的词组及其用法解析:
1. be annoyed with someone/something
这是最常见的一种搭配,表示“对某人或某事感到生气或不满”。例如:
- I was annoyed with my brother for breaking my phone.
- She is annoyed with the noise coming from the construction site.
这个结构中的“with”表示对象,强调的是对某个具体事物或人的不满。
2. be annoyed at something
这个搭配和“be annoyed with”类似,但更常用于描述对某种情况或行为的不满。例如:
- He was annoyed at the way she spoke to him.
- They were annoyed at the long wait in the queue.
这里的“at”通常用于指代某种行为、态度或事件。
3. be annoyed by something
这个搭配也常用于表达因某些外部因素而产生的烦恼。例如:
- I was annoyed by the constant interruptions during the meeting.
- She was annoyed by the loud music from the next room.
“by”在这里表示引发不满的原因,通常是某种声音、行为或环境因素。
4. feel annoyed about something
这个表达更偏向于主观感受,强调内心的情绪状态。例如:
- I feel annoyed about the way they treated me.
- He feels annoyed about the lack of communication.
这种说法更偏向于个人的情绪反应,而不是直接针对某个对象。
5. get annoyed with someone/something
这个短语强调的是情绪的变化过程,即“变得恼火”。例如:
- I got annoyed with the slow service at the restaurant.
- She got annoyed with the same questions being asked repeatedly.
“get”在这里表示一种逐渐产生情绪的过程,比“be”更动态一些。
